CRISPR screens in other immune cells to enhance their anti-tumor reactivity

Species Target cells Loss or gain of function CRISPR library Transduction methods Selection methods Genes identified Corresponding proteins Gene/protein functions Years and references
Mouse raw macrophage cell line 264.7 loss of function self-designed library with 7272 sgRNA targeting classical RBP genes lentivirus transduction TNF-α production Mettl3 METTL3 METTL3-mediated m6A modification of Irakm mRNA accelerates its degradation, resulting in reprogramming macrophages for activation. Tong et al. (2021)113
cDC1s loss of function self-designed functional CRISPR library retrovirus transduction OVA cross-presentation Wdfy4 WDFY4 Loss of function of BEACH domain–containing protein Wdfy4 substantially impaired cross-presentation of cell-associated antigens by cDC1s in mice. Theisen et al. (2018)114
Human IL-2 dependent NK cell line NK-92 gain of function self-designed library with 22 gRNAs using Benchling’s CRISPR Design tool Cas RNP nucleofection calcein-AM cytotoxic assay FCGR3A FCGR3A Cas9-mediated promoter insertion effectively reactivated the endogenous FCGR3A and CD226 enhanced NK-92 cytotoxicity. Huang et al. (2020)111
CD226 CD226
moDC loss of function Brunello electroporation of in vitro-assembled Cas9-sgRNA complexes loss of TNF-α secretion TLR2 TLR2 TLR2 knockout caused decrease in TNF-α secretion. Jost et al. (2021)115
PTPN6/SHP-1 PTPN6 PTPN6 knockout strongly increased TNF-α secretion and moderately decreased IL-10 secretion.
human myeloid cell line U937 loss of function self-designed 10-sgRNA-per-gene CRISPR-Cas9 deletion library lentivirus transduction phagocytosis ability NHLRC2 NHLRC2 NHLRC2 negatively regulates RHOA, enabling RAC1-mediated cytoskeletal changes that are critical for phagocytosis. Haney et al. (2018)116
ELOVL1 ELOVL1 ELOVL1 gene disruption causes significant decrease in phagocytosis.
TM2D3 TM2D3 TM2D2- and TM2D3-deficient cells show impaired clearance of amyloid-β aggregates.

cDC1, classical dendritic cell; ELOVL1, elongation of very long chain fatty acids protein 1; FCGR3A, Fc gamma receptor IIIa; IL-2, interleukin-2; METTL3, methyltransferase 3; moDC, monocyte-derived dendritic cell; NHLRC2, NHL repeat containing protein 2; PTPN6, protein tyrosine phosphatase non-receptor type 6; TLR2, Toll-like receptor 2; TM2D3, TM2 domain containing 3; WDFY4, Wdfy family member 4.
